I just bought two of the new 8oz bottles of BH209 directly from Hodgdon Powder. I paid a crazy ridiculous amount of money for it, but……it’s enough to last me several years of deer hunting. I also use it in an Encore and a CVA in-line I just bought. For what it cost to use for hunting, it’s just not that bad a price to shoot a deer. As a percentage of my total annual cost to go deer hunting, it’s about nothing. I really don’t understand why people will spend a grand or more to go deer hunting every year and get excited about having to spend fifty or sixty bucks to shoot the gun they’re hunting with. FWIW, BH209 and Barnes TE-Z 290g bullets shoot 1moa out of both of my guns. I have tried Triple7 and it shoots almost as good, but it’s a cruddy mess in the barrel after every shot. No big deal, a patch with a spritz of Windex on it will clean it up quickly, but still it’s an “almost as good” substitute. Look at some of the centerfire round costs today. They’re also insanely high but you need ammo to hunt and it’s really a minimal cost compared to the total cost to participate.

Real black only. I compete using Swiss and I use Scheutzen when conducting an instruction session. Real black is available, don't let the naysayers tell you different. If you expect to find it in a "brick n mortar" location, forget it. Thanks to regulations and insurance coupled with few of the general shooting public using it, it's not economically feasible to stock it on a shelf on and off chance that John Q Public is going to stroll in and buy it.
You want real black? Pool your order with a local reenactment group or NMLRA charter club. That way the shipping and hazmat is amortized to peanuts in the grand picture. I just bought a case of Scheutzen not 4 weeks ago along with 4k Scheutzen musket caps. Not available?? Really?? Some folks just don't think outside the box or try hard enough.

Pyrodex "P" in all three of my muzzleloaders. Settled on that because of the ROA. Reduce volume by 10% over Pyrodex "RS".
